How Qualifest-T 1gm/0.125gm Injection works:

Qualifest-T 1gm/0.125gm Injection merges Ceftazidime, a potent antibiotic, with Tazobactum,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Ceftazidime's mechanism involves disrupting bacterial cell wall synthesis, a crucial process for bacterial viability. Tazobactum counteracts bacterial resistance mechanisms, thereby optimizing Ceftazidime's antibacterial effectiveness.

FAQs on Qualifest-T 1gm/0.125gm Injection

Diarrhea is a possible side effect of Qualifest-T 1gm/0.125gm Injection. This antibiotic, while targeting harmful bacteria, can also disrupt beneficial gut bacteria, leading to diarrhea. Consult your doctor if you experience severe diarrhea.
Qualifest-T 1gm/0.125gm Injection typically begins working quickly, though complete bacterial eradication and symptom relief may take several days.
Contact your doctor if your symptoms worsen during treatment or if you don't improve after completing the prescribed course.
